| /// |
| /// \brief |
| /// This file contains the declaration of the GlobalIFunc class, which |
| /// represents a single indirect function in the IR. Indirect function uses |
| /// ELF symbol type extension to mark that the address of a declaration should |
| /// be resolved at runtime by calling a resolver function. |
| /// |

| #ifndef LLVM_IR_GLOBALIFUNC_H |
| #define LLVM_IR_GLOBALIFUNC_H |
| |
| #include "llvm/ADT/ilist_node.h" |
| #include "llvm/IR/GlobalIndirectSymbol.h" |
| #include "llvm/IR/Value.h" |
| |
| namespace llvm { |
| |
| class Twine; |
| class Module; |
| |
| // Traits class for using GlobalIFunc in symbol table in Module. |
| template <typename ValueSubClass> class SymbolTableListTraits; |
| |
| class GlobalIFunc final : public GlobalIndirectSymbol, |
| public ilist_node<GlobalIFunc> { |
| friend class SymbolTableListTraits<GlobalIFunc>; |
| |
| GlobalIFunc(Type *Ty, unsigned AddressSpace, LinkageTypes Linkage, |
| const Twine &Name, Constant *Resolver, Module *Parent); |
| |
| public: |
| GlobalIFunc(const GlobalIFunc &) = delete; |
| GlobalIFunc &operator=(const GlobalIFunc &) = delete; |
| |
| /// If a parent module is specified, the ifunc is automatically inserted into |
| /// the end of the specified module's ifunc list. |
| static GlobalIFunc *create(Type *Ty, unsigned AddressSpace, |
| LinkageTypes Linkage, const Twine &Name, |
| Constant *Resolver, Module *Parent); |
| |
| void copyAttributesFrom(const GlobalIFunc *Src) { |
| GlobalValue::copyAttributesFrom(Src); |
| } |
| |
| /// This method unlinks 'this' from the containing module, but does not |
| /// delete it. |
| void removeFromParent(); |
| |
| /// This method unlinks 'this' from the containing module and deletes it. |
| void eraseFromParent(); |
| |
| /// These methods retrieve and set ifunc resolver function. |
| void setResolver(Constant *Resolver) { |
| setIndirectSymbol(Resolver); |
| } |
| const Constant *getResolver() const { |
| return getIndirectSymbol(); |
| } |
| Constant *getResolver() { |
| return getIndirectSymbol(); |
| } |
| |
| // Methods for support type inquiry through isa, cast, and dyn_cast: |
| static bool classof(const Value *V) { |
| return V->getValueID() == Value::GlobalIFuncVal; |
| } |
| }; |
| |
| } // end namespace llvm |
| |
| #endif // LLVM_IR_GLOBALIFUNC_H |
